In the little Paris of Platanias
The neighborhood is called Kapetania, as it was once home to Captain Manolis Mavrogenis, leader of the 1858 uprising against the Ottomans. Historically, this event is recorded as the “Mavrogenis Movement” or the “Straw Rebellion,” as it was triggered by the introduction of a tax imposed according to the quantity of straw production.
On the walls of the houses there are still battlements and burnt beams from the fires that tried to burn them in 1897.
